Right now I am working towards my Eagle rank and am proposing the following project which would benefit underprivileged students.
Before a scout can obtain this lofty and rare achievement they need to demonstrate their leadership skills by completing a project that gives back to the community. My project idea is a “Back to School” themed donation drive. Over the different schools that I have attended, there is always a handful of students with materials in poor or unusable states. My “Back to School” donation drive aims to change some students' learning experience at school. To do this I partnered up with “The Hanger” to raise school materials to help those in need. The project’s goal is to gather donations and put together new backpacks filled with school supplies. The backpacks hold a variety of school necessities that will ultimately improve the students learning environment. Our backpacks hold pencils, erasers, highlighters, colored pencils, notebooks, safety scissors, hand sanitizer, glue stick, and reusable water bottles. Each backpack requires around $15-20 of materials and I have already raised 100 backpacks. I cannot finish this project by myself and am in need of your support. Together we can help hundreds of students receive a better education.
I have targeted August 10th, 2021 as the day that I will deliver the backpacks to the schools to then let the schools distribute the materials to the students.
